of a century. ast quarter A Free Port in the general acceptance of the term is, I venture to ssert, a port where there is Custom House and where goods are free from Caston duties and con- trol-Also in samo casus it is applied to ports where ships are free and not subject in charges such as Light Dues. Tominge Dues, c. There is no Custom House a Hongkong and goods are fran, but for the last 20 years European shipping has been subject to a charge for light chien, and for 30 years native craft have been subject to port charges.

In 1875, when European shipping was first taxed by the imposition of light dues, the total entry had increased to 3,562,774
tons.
In 1800, when the rate of light dues was
increased to 2 cents a ton, the tonnage
entry had reached 6,688,994 tons, and last
your it was 8,031,085 tons.
Thus the prosperity of Hongkong has in-
creased from an entry of 2 willion tons to
an entry of 8 million tone during 30 years
of taxad shipping, a fact which completely capsizes the assertion that its prosperity is

The Tide Table given below has keen. compiled by the Nautical Almanac Office in London from the resulta of the analysis of observations taken by means of an automa- to sida recording machine in the Water Police Basin at Tain Sha Toul during the She zero of the table is Low Water Or- dinary Spring Tides, which has been found
1887-8-0.
to be feat below mean sea level.
To obtain this depth of water on the tide gauge at the Vistoria Naval Yard add 5 ft. fin, and on the gauge at Lamont Dock, Aberdeen, add 12 ft. 9 in, to the height riven In the table.
